In this seminar, Professor WOO has walked through his journey with the audience of implementing experiential learning in a traditional UG engineering course and a summer camp for high-school students.  He also shared how to implement active learning methods to engage engineering students, how to create the conditions and context that simulates learning, good practices in assessment, and ways to cultivate students’ holistic development through experiential learning education.

 

About the Speaker:

Prof. WOO Kam Tim is passionate about engineering education. He is the founding director of Center for Global & Community Engagement at School of Engineering and Associate Professor of Engineering Education of Department of Electronic and Computer Engineering, HKUST. He encourages students to apply engineering knowledge creatively in the design competitions. He also builds a cooperative platform for students and faculty, community organizations and corporate partners to exchange ideas and share experience on how engineering can serve the community. He adopts a student-centered approach in cultivating student learning through student design competitions and community service. Prof WOO is a recipient of the UGC Teaching Award 2015 and the School of Engineering Teaching Excellence Appreciation Award 2009 -10.
